As Prince Harry and Meghan Markle left St George's Chapel they were met by an estimated 100,000 screaming fans, but amongst the crowd one face caught the eye of the beautiful bride.
As Markle rode away on her horse-drawn carriage, she did a double take as she spotted her former drama teacher, 77-year-old Gigi Perreau.
"Oh my God," the Duchess of Sussex apparently shouts as she recognises her former teacher.
Meghan's reaction was caught by Prince Harry who also turned around to look at Gigi as they rode past.
An onlooker who took the footage then pans to Gigi who bursts out with excitement after her former student and she locked eyes.
The American teacher taught Meghan at Immaculate Heart High School.
Meghan may even have Perreau to thank for her successful career, as her training landed the actress on the TV show Suits.
American-born Perreau was a child actress who first appeared in Madam Curie at the 2 and starred in many roles throughout the 1940s, 1950s and 1960s.
She moved on to find success in The Donna Reed Show and The Betty Hutton Show as an adult.
Her work garnered her a star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ame.
